Add possibility to manage file permissions of config files
Fixes-bug: PROD-36559
Change-Id: I425465b2dbcb51a9d70697596ef10f8e4825dd7e
diff --git a/metadata/service/control/cluster.yml b/metadata/service/control/cluster.yml
index 7c7c1bf..c8d00e3 100644
--- a/metadata/service/control/cluster.yml
+++ b/metadata/service/control/cluster.yml
@@ -3,6 +3,7 @@
classes:
- service.glance.control.storage.file
- service.glance.support
+- service.glance.file_permissions
parameters:
_param:
keystone_glance_endpoint_type: internalURL
diff --git a/metadata/service/control/single.yml b/metadata/service/control/single.yml
index cd0e146..191a2ee 100644
--- a/metadata/service/control/single.yml
+++ b/metadata/service/control/single.yml
@@ -3,6 +3,7 @@
classes:
- service.glance.control.storage.file
- service.glance.support
+- service.glance.file_permissions
parameters:
_param:
keystone_glance_endpoint_type: internalURL
diff --git a/metadata/service/file_permissions.yml b/metadata/service/file_permissions.yml
new file mode 100644
index 0000000..ce9f183
--- /dev/null
+++ b/metadata/service/file_permissions.yml
@@ -0,0 +1,5 @@
+parameters:
+ glance:
+ directories:
+ /etc/glance:
+ mode: '0750'
\ No newline at end of file